    I have a totally fanless 20 kg desktop PC which I bought in 2004, AMD 64 bit processor with Windows XP (running good). My fanless power supply unit did not want to start my desktop any more. So for some months I used my already 5 year old laptop with a Intel celeron M430 processor with MS vista. I could remember it was very very bad, the MS vista was always horrible slow on the laptop, so I figured out this year, that I need to deactivate the windows search service, so it was faster. But the past years were anyway horrible with it, so I searched and looked for lightweight Linux, and found Lubuntu. I am using now Lubuntu, Windows only for 2 things - the software for my Canon EOS is only for Windows and MAC, and another special software which is only for Windows. I am very happy with Lubuntu, I can adjust so many things.
